Output 6e7700015aac34c0c08aa4dd3934964037894e01e4fbcfd5c23208baac8224e4:6

value
63000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ff28b8c1e906f6b7dfee4f934048bf78de89da OP_EQUAL
address
3NPGJfFi22TuKKP6k5X3FDXijuKjD36WP2
transaction
6e7700015aac34c0c08aa4dd3934964037894e01e4fbcfd5c23208baac8224e4
spent
true